First of all, the Belarusian parliamentarian drew the attention of colleagues that threats to the security of the CSTO countries are growing in all directions and in all dimensions. He also reminded about the legislative initiatives of his country for the development of model laws on intelligence, counterintelligence, investigative, and security activities, as well as on the draft concept of the migration security of States – members of the CSTO.

the Speaker thanked the participants for their fruitful work in the new format and noted that objectively the difficult circumstances related to the pandemic coronavirus, do not stop the activities of the parliamentary Assembly.

About the priorities of Russia during its presidency in the organization informed the participants of the meeting, the speaker of the State Duma Vyacheslav Volodin. He noted in particular that the pandemic faced by humanity, influenced the economy of each country, has become a serious test of the effectiveness of international institutions. The Russian politician is convinced that there should be strengthened the potential of the CSTO to respond to such calls in the interests of the welfare of citizens.

the meeting was attended by CSTO Secretary General Stanislav Zas, who informed about the outcome of the session of the collective security Council of the CSTO, which took place in November last year.

in addition, the meeting participants considered the results of the program activities of the Assembly on the approximation and harmonization of national legislation for 2016-2020. The Chairman of permanent Commission of the CSTO parliamentary Assembly, Belarusian MP Igor Lavrinenko said, in particular, that his Commission has completed work on eight model laws CSTO, recommendations and other legal acts. Until the end of 2020 it is planned to prepare four more. Touching upon the plans for the coming five years, he was informed of the intention to develop 26 model laws.

the meeting discussed a draft programme for the harmonisation of national legislation on 2021-2025 years, the financing of the Assembly and a number of organizational issues.
